City of Greenville set to move forward with Gateway Project

Summary by WSPA
GREENVILLE, S.C. (WSPA) - The City of Greenville is set to transform a long-vacant site into a vibrant cityscape with the Gateway Project, which will begin construction in September. Approved by the city council, the Gateway Project will revitalize the land on North Church Street near the Bon Secours Wellness Arena, which has been vacant for nearly three decades.
